Richard Serra — Venice Notebook 2001, #15 (G. 1923, B.-W. 159)
Richard Serra

Venice Notebook 2001, #15 (G. 1923, B.-W. 159)

An etching by Richard Serra from his Venice Notebook series, demonstrating his continued exploration of line, form, and spatial relationships through the printmaking medium. The work on Fabriano Tiepolo paper showcases Serra's gestural approach to abstract composition.

Medium
Etching, on Fabriano Tiepolo paper, with full margins.
